-
2800+
全球覆盖节点
-
0.01s
平均响应时间
-
70+
覆盖国家
-
130T
输出带宽
嘿,小伙伴们!今天咱们来聊聊云服务器自带的“神器”——数据库连接数。这东西可是网站表现的“命脉”所在。说白了,就是当你的网站突然火了,访问量飙升,后台的数据库能不能跟得上节奏?别担心,今天我带你全方位剖析“虚拟主机数据库连接数”这块硬核知识,让你的网站不再卡壳,畅快淋漓!
先从基础讲起:什么是数据库连接数?简单点说就是你的站点每次有人访问,就像找人打招呼,数据库连接数就是这个“打招呼”的最大数量限制。连接太少,访客等半天,体验差得像在排队买春运火车票;连接太多,数据库就像被堵住了,资源炸裂,甚至崩溃。是不是既怕少了不够用,又怕多了“炸锅”?这就得靠我们聪明的调控大法,把握好“刚刚好”。
不同云服务器平台关于“最大连接数”的默认设置都不一样,比如阿里云、腾讯云、AWS,甚至华为云,默认值都像是给你留了个后门,方便初试身手。但是,随着网站流量一旦爆棚,默认值就显得像个“面子工程”——顶不住,值多调整起来!
那么,怎么判断自己的网站需要多少连接数?来十个实打实的顾问建议:
在你调优的过程中,值得一提的是,很多云平台都支持弹性伸缩。当网站流量飙升,后台系统会自动“伸长脖子”响应请求。但这也是“靠山吃山、靠水吃水”,得合理搭配数据库连接数、云服务器配置,才能让整个系统如虎添翼。不然就算“虎背熊腰”,一遇到突发流量也会“崩得像蛋糕”。
别忘了,合理配置数据库连接数还能帮你省电省钱。你想啊,连接少了,资源少用,云服务器的费用就能控制得更好。反之,如果你盲目“狂飙”,那可能每个月账单都让你心碎一地。哪个“挣零花钱”的大佬不希望用最少的钱,得到最大的性能?所以,合理调参真的是一门学问。
遇到瓶颈别着急,很多时候只需要调整云平台后台的参数,不一定非得“硬件升级”。比如,调整MySQL的max_connections参数,别忘了配置好,避免出现“连接已满”导致服务瘫痪。要是觉得还是不够用,可以考虑用一些第三方连接池扩展服务,像Redis或Memcached,帮你减轻数据库压力,提升整体速度。想玩得更HIGH,甚至可以考虑迁移部分业务到云端的NoSQL数据库,像MongoDB、Couchbase,减少关系型数据库的压力。
此外,不少云平台提供“监控 + 自动扩展”一站式解决方案,听起来是不是像“能喝的奶茶”?它们能实时监控连接数、流量变化,在适当的时机自动增加云服务器实例,真正实现无缝“扩容”。但操作上一定要提前调试好参数,避免“过度扩张”带来的资源浪费,毕竟“钱是用来花的,不是用来亏的”。
最后,玩转虚拟主机和云数据库的组合,还是要多试多调,找到最适合自己网站的那一套“神秘配方”。像个厨师调味一样,把连接数调到最适合自己口味的程度。别忘了,合理的连接数不仅让网站变得“飞起来”,还能给你省下一屁股的钱。抱紧云平台这根“救命稻草”,让你的站点天天都阳光明媚。
请在这里放置你的在线分享代码爱美儿网络工作室携手三大公有云,无论用户身在何处,均能获得灵活流畅的体验
2800+
0.01s
70+
130T